EN 10210 S235JRH SHS Tube Description

 

 

EN 10210 S235JRH square pipes are European standard carbon steel structural pipes with a carbon content of approximately 0.05% to 0.70%. They are widely used for general components and welded structural components such as tension rods, connecting rods, pins, shafts, screws, nuts, collars, brackets, machine bases, building structures, and bridges.

EN 10210 S235JRH Hot Finish Square Hollow Section Chemical Composition

Steel Grade % by mass maximum
Steel Name Steel Number C specified thickness (mm) Si Mn P S N
<_40 > 40 <_ 120
S235JRH 1.0039 0.17 0.20 - 1.40 0.040 0.040 0.009

EN 10210 Hot Finish S235JRH Structural Tube Mechanical Properties

Steel Grade Minimum yield strength eH Mpa Minimum tensile strength Rm Mpa
Steel Name Steel Number Specified thickness in mm Specified thickness in mm
<_16 >16 <_40 >40 <_63 >63 <_ 80 >80 <_100 >100 <_120 <_3 >3 <_100 >100 <_ 120
S235JRH 1.0039 235 225 215 215 215 195 360-510 360-510 350-500

How to Measure the Performance of EN 10210 S235JRH Rectangular Pipes:

1. Plasticity
Plasticity refers to the ability of a metal material to undergo plastic deformation (permanent deformation) under load without fracturing.

2. Hardness
Hardness is a measure of the hardness or softness of a metal material. Currently, the most commonly used method for determining hardness in production is the indentation hardness method. This method uses a geometrically shaped indenter to press into the surface of the tested metal material under a certain load, and determines its hardness value based on the depth of indentation. Common methods include Brinell hardness (HB), Rockwell hardness (HRA, HRB, HRC), and Vickers hardness (HV).

3. Fatigue
Strength, plasticity, and hardness discussed earlier are mechanical performance indicators of metals under static loads. In practice, many machine parts operate under cyclic loads, which can lead to fatigue of the parts.

4. Impact Toughness
Impact toughness refers to the ability of a metal to resist fracture under a high-speed load applied to the component.

5. Strength
Strength refers to the ability of a metal material to resist fracture (excessive plastic deformation or rupture) under static loads. Since EN 10210 S235JRH rectangular pipes can experience various forms of loading such as tension, compression, bending, and shear, strength is categorized into tensile strength, compressive strength, bending strength, and shear strength. These different strengths are often interrelated, with tensile strength commonly used as the fundamental strength indicator in applications.
